The inverse Hilbert transform f = f(t) of the expression H = H (x) with respect to the variable x at point t is. f ( t) = 1 π p .v. ∫ − ∞ ∞ H ( x) x − t d x. Here, p.v. represents the Cauchy principal value of the integral. The function H (x) can be complex, but x and t must be real.

Web1 apr. 2024 · The process of converting a real signal to complex may be achieved by using an NCO followed by a low pass filter, which is preferable in terms of processing time, since the Hilbert transform requires an FFT plus IFFT processes in addition to NCO and filter if frequency shift is required. WebThe toolbox function hilbert computes the Hilbert transform for a real input sequence x and returns a complex result of the same length, y = hilbert(x), where the real part of y is the original real data and the imaginary part is the actual Hilbert transform. The hilbert function finds the exact analytic signal for a finite block of data. Web26 nov. 2014 · Generating I/Q samples from a real signal. My understanding is that if I have a real signal, it can be called as the 'I' component and its Hilbert transform can be called the 'Q' component. Due to the property of Hilbert transform, 'I' and 'Q' will have 90 degrees phase difference. Now consider the case of a pure sine wave with constant amplitude.
